Los Cimientos
Los Cimientos is a locality in San Marcos Department, Guatemala and has an elevation of 2,582 metres. Los Cimientos is situated nearby to the locality Río Hondo, as well as near Maclén.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Cabricán
Town
Cabricán is a town and municipality in the Quetzaltenango department of Guatemala. The head town of Cabricán is situated at an altitude of 2,525 m above sea level. Cabricán is situated 7 km northeast of Los Cimientos.
